Police in Orlando arrested a woman who got into a road rage incident with another driver, which allegedly ended with the woman beating the victim in the road.
AE 24, was arrested on Jan. 3 in the area of Conroy Road and Millenia Boulevard, near the Mall at Millenia.
Police say E claims the Target Supercenter parking lot when the female driver of the other car ran a stop sign to cut her off and laughed at her. She claims the woman then cut her off again on Millenia Boulevard. Then, on Conroy Road, E said the other driver caused the two to crash near the eastbound exit to I-4.
According to her arrest report, E said she went to the driver of the other car, who tried to kick her at least twice through the driver’s side window. E claims she batted both kicks away, then the driver got out and tried to take a swing at her. E told police she hit the driver and held her down on the ground until police arrived.
The victim, however, claims E is the one who cut her off, and when the two turned onto Conroy Road from Millenia Boulevard, the victim told police that E threw a full soda bottle at the victim through the windows of the cars while they were moving. The victim claimed E then sped past her car, and the two vehicles collided at the I-4 exit ramp.
Police say the victim then claimed E punched her in the head through the driver’s window, opened the car door, dragged the victim onto the grass, and punched her again.
Police say a witness did report seeing E cut the other driver off, causing the collision, and saw E opening the victim’s car door, pulling her out of the vehicle, and punching her several times.
E faces charges of burglary of a conveyance with assault and battery, two more charges of battery, and a charge of throwing a deadly missile into an occupied vehicle.
